Open Farm Sunday 2017Sunday 11th June saw the launch of our second annual Open Farm Sunday in conjunction with charity ‘Farms for City Children’ at Lower Treginnis Farm in St. Davids.

A rather windy farm greeted visitors keen to find out more about where their food comes from and experience a farm first-hand. This year we had our amazing face-painter back, keen to turn all children into farm animals whilst they enjoyed the day – all for a donation to the charity! Children got to experience milking the goats, feeding the goats and meeting the pigs, as well as taking part in the Puffin Produce Sustainability Station competition and the Blas y Tir Treasure Trail.

As usual, we were on hand to hand out samples of our new-season Pembrokeshire Early Potatoes too, served simply boiled with butter and mint, which went down a storm.

This event is a fantastic, free family day out and great for supporting a local charity, the local environment and talking about local produce with our customers!
